LifeWave Glutathione Patch
I have been surprisingly impressed with LifeWave patches in the past. I have tried the Energy Enhancer patch for increased energy and stamina, the Silent Nights patch for improved sleep and the Glutathione patch and found them all to have powerful beneficial effects. When trying the Glutathione patch previously I used a standard placement on the body recommended in the accompanying booklet. Since glutathione is the body's major antioxidant and promotes detoxification the LifeWave literature warns that the wearer may "experience detoxification symptoms such as a sore throat, headache, fatigue or nausea." This is exactly what I experienced the first few times I wore the patches. Within 15 minutes of placing the patch on my body I experienced nausea, headache, and a toxic/flu-like feeling which I took as a sign that the patch was working as intended - raising glutathione levels in my body and mobilizing toxins for excretion.
